Pairing a Bluetooth®
telephone
For reasons of safety and because they r
equire  prolonged  attention  on  the  part Â
o
f  the  driver,  the  operations  for  pairing Â
t
he  Bluetooth  mobile  telephone  to  the Â
h
ands-free  system  of  the  audio  system Â
m
ust  be  carried  out  with  the  vehicle
stationary .
Procedure (short) from
the
telephone
In the Bluetooth menu of your device, select the s
ystem  name  in  the  list  of  devices  detected.
Enter
 a  code  of  at  least  4  figures  in  the  device Â
a
nd  confirm. Enter
 this  same  code  in  the  system, Â
s
elect "OK"
 and  confirm.
Procedure from the system
Activate the telephone's Bluetooth function and  ensure  that  it  is  "visible  to  all"  (telephone Â
c
onfiguration). Press on Telephone
Â
to  display  the Â
p
rimary
 pag
e.
Press
 on  the  secondary  page.
Select " Bluetooth connection ".
Select Search .
The
 list  of  telephones  detected  is Â
d
isplayed.
If the telephone is not detected, it is recommended that you switch the bl uetooth function on your
telephone
 off  and  then  on  again.
Select the name of the desired  peripheral  from  the Â
l
ist  and  "Confirm ".
Enter
Â
a
Â
code  of  at  least  4  figures  for Â
t
he connection then " Confirm".
Enter
Â
this
Â
same
Â
code  in  the  telephone  then Â
a
ccept
Â
the
Â
connection.
